問題タブ [n2cms]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
n2cms - N2CMSにデフォルトで管理インターフェイスに編集ページを表示させるにはどうすればよいですか?
N2管理/管理インターフェイスを使用しているときに、ツリー内のノードをクリックすると、デフォルトでそのページの出力が表示されます。ノードを右クリックして[編集]をクリックすると、そのノードの編集画面を表示できます。ノードをクリックするだけで、そのノードの編集画面を表示できますか?web.configで変更できる設定はありますか?
n2cms - N2CMS:特定のタイプのContentItemの数を別のContentItemの下に制限する
私はN2CMSを使用しており、ContentItemから継承する2つのクラス(HomePageとNewsPageなど)があります。NewsPageは、(RestrictParents属性を使用して)ホームページの下にのみ表示されるように設定されています。
ホームページの下に最大数のNewsPages(この場合は1)が表示されるようにすることはできますか?
n2cms - N2CMSで、「編集したばかりのアイテムにつながるリンクを更新する」というプロンプトを無効にできますか?
N2からのページルーティングを使用せずに、N2CMSを使用してサイトのコンテンツを管理しています。したがって、コンテンツの一部を編集するときに、N2から「リンクを更新して...」「以前のURLに永続的なリダイレクトを追加しますか?」と尋ねられても、まったく役に立ちません。この動作を無効にできますか?
user-interface - N2CMS:ポップアップコンテンツを追加する方法
N2CMSを使用して作成しようとしているニュースタイプのWebサイトがありますが、通常の操作(カレンダーの表示、ニュースのリストの表示、ニュースの詳細の表示など)の他に、Webサイトのコンテンツの一部が表示されます。ページ内の「モーダル」ポップアップ(AjaxToolkitのModalPopupExtenderと同様)(たとえば、[ログイン]をクリックすると、ログインコントロールを含むポップアップパネルが表示されます)。
私の質問は、リンクのハンドラーを追加し、リンクがクリックされたときに「モーダル」ポップアップを表示する方法はありますか?もしそうなら、これはテンプレートGUIエディターから(そしてどのように)行うことができますか?
ありがとうございました
asp.net-mvc - N2CMS MVC - ゴミ箱の下の新しいページ
N2 CMS を使用しています (テンプレート Dinamico MVC プロジェクトを使用)。新しいモデル「TextPage」とそれぞれのコントローラーも作成しました。「TextPageRegistration」クラスにページを登録しました。そして、このタイプの親タイプをスタート ページとして設定します。しかし、サイトを実行すると、このページが [スタート ページ] ではなく [ごみ箱] の下に表示されます。
どうすれば解決できますか?
asp.net-mvc - n2cmsのリンクアイテムコレクション
EpiServerCMSを使用しました。n2cmsにリンクを収集するための属性があるかどうか疑問に思っています。(EpiServerのLinkItemCollectionのように)。そうでない場合は、実装のアイデアを教えてください。
参照:http ://sdk.episerver.com/library/cms6/Developers%20Guide/Core%20Features/Properties/How%20To/Use%20Link%20Collection%20property.htm ありがとうございます。
c# - TinyMCE エディタが N2 CMS に表示されない
新しい MVC4 プロジェクトを作成し、Nuget から N2 と Dinamico を追加しました。tinyMCE エディターがテキスト ボックスに表示されていないことに気付くまではうまく機能していたので、Nuget からも tinyMCE を追加しましたが、まだ表示されませんでした。
Firebug コンソールには 3 つの Javascript エラーがあるため、tinyMCE 初期化コードに到達する前にスクリプトの実行が停止したと思われます。エラーはすべて、Edit.aspx の最後に生成されたコードにあります。
ファイルが 1 つか 2 つ不足していると思いますが、それらを取得する方法がわかりません。
asp.net-mvc - N2 でのロール管理
N2 CMS には、デフォルトで次の役割があります: 全員、メンバー、ライター、編集者、および管理者。これらのロールにユーザーを割り当てることができ、編集可能なページごとにロールの割り当てが提供されます。
どのユーザー グループが特定のページを編集できるかを指定する追加の役割を簡単に作成する方法はありますか? おそらく、web.config の n2 セクションの構成オプションでしょうか?
ninject - Ninject 用の N2.Engine.IServiceContainer を実装する
N2CMS を既存の Web サイトに統合することを検討しています。
問題は、N2CMS が使用する IOC エンジン (tinyIoC) がコントローラーの依存関係を認識していないことです。したがって、コントローラーのいずれかが作成されると、次のようなエラーが表示されます。
TinyIoCResolutionException: タイプを解決できません: NLog.Logger (NLogger は、インスタンス化されているコントローラーの依存関係です)
私のウェブサイトは Ninject を使用しています。私は、N2CMS が Service Locator (N2.Engine.IServiceContainer の実装) を使用して依存関係をプッシュすることを理解しました。
誰かが似たようなものを構築しましたか?
n2cms - n2cms を静的 html サイトに統合する
n2Cmsを始めたいと思います。たくさんのサンプルがありました。しかし、私は何も理解できませんでした。私の要件は
1) html 静的サイトを持っているので、それに cms 機能を追加する必要があります
2) サイトは MVC ではありません。
これを行う方法を知っている場合は、ガイドごとにステップバイステップで私を助けてください